Description:
I'm creating a StreamFactory object like the following code:
{code}
new StreamFactory().withDefaultZkHost(solrConfig.getConnectString())
.withFunctionName("gatherNodes", GatherNodesStream.class);
{code}
However once I create the StreamFactory there is no way provided to set the
CloudSolrClient object which can be used to set Basic Auth headers.
In StreamContext object there is a way to set the SolrClientCache object which
keep reference to all the CloudSolrClient where I can set a reference to
HttpClient which sets the Basic Auth header. However the problem is, inside the
SolrClientCache there is no way to set your own version of CloudSolrClient with
BasicAuth enabled.
I think we should expose method in StreamContext where I can specify basic-auth
enabled CloudSolrClient to use.
